What Are the Advantages of Corded vs. Cordless Ryobi Hedge Trimmers?
| Aspect | Corded Hedge Trimmers | Cordless Hedge Trimmers |
|---|---|---|
| Power | Consistent power supply, ideal for heavy-duty tasks. | Power can vary based on battery charge, may struggle with thick branches. |
| Mobility | Limited by cord length; requires proximity to an outlet. | Highly portable; can be used anywhere without needing an outlet. |
| Runtime | Unlimited as long as plugged in; no downtime. | Runtime depends on battery life; may require extra batteries for prolonged use. |
| Maintenance | Generally requires less maintenance; no battery concerns. | Battery maintenance is necessary; batteries may need replacement over time. |
| Weight | Typically heavier due to the motor and cord. | Generally lighter and easier to maneuver. |
| Noise Level | Tends to be noisier; may require ear protection. | Usually quieter, which may be preferable for residential areas. |
| Cost | Usually less expensive due to simpler technology. | Higher initial cost; batteries may add to long-term expenses. |

How Can You Maintain Your Ryobi Hedge Trimmer for Longevity?
Maintaining your Ryobi hedge trimmer is essential for ensuring its longevity and optimal performance.
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ping your hedge trimmer clean prevents residue buildup that can affect performance.
- Sharpening Blades: Sharp blades provide cleaner cuts and reduce strain on the motor, enhancing the tool’s efficiency.
- Inspecting Cables and Connections: Regularly check the power cables and connections for any signs of wear or damage to ensure safety and functionality.
- Lubrication: Proper lubrication of moving parts minimizes friction, which can lead to wear and tear over time.
- Storing Properly: Store your trimmer in a dry place to protect it from moisture and extreme temperatures, which can damage components.
Regular cleaning of your Ryobi hedge trimmer is crucial as it prevents the accumulation of dirt and sap that can impair its cutting ability. After each use, wipe down the blades and housing to remove any debris, and perform a deeper cleaning periodically to maintain optimal performance.
Sharpening blades is another key maintenance step; dull blades can tear rather than cut through branches, leading to a jagged finish and increased motor strain. Investing in a good sharpening tool or having the blades professionally sharpened can significantly extend their lifespan and improve cutting efficiency.
Inspecting cables and connections is vital for both safety and functionality. Look for fraying or cracks in the power cord and ensure that connections are secure to avoid electrical issues that could lead to malfunctions or hazards during use.
Lubrication of moving parts is necessary to reduce friction and prevent overheating. Use a lightweight machine oil on pivot points and other moving components to ensure smooth operation and prolong the life of the trimmer.
Finally, proper storage is essential for protecting your hedge trimmer from environmental factors. Store it in a dry, temperature-controlled area and consider using a protective cover to shield it from dust and moisture, which can deteriorate its components over time.
